- Qualified to practice as a registered nurse in the State of Iowa and holds an unrestricted license.
- Certified in CPR or BLS (or obtain in the first 6 months).
- B.S.N. or Registered Nurse with a bachelor's degree in a related discipline preferred.
- Minimum of one (1) year experience in public health nursing, community health nursing, school health nursing or pediatric nursing preferred.
- Willingness to obtain post-secondary teaching certification to teach dual credit health consortium courses in the secondary schools.
- Provides health services to strengthen and facilitate the educational process by modifying or removing health-related barriers to learning in the individual students.
- Promote an optimal level of wellness of students and staff by providing preventive health services to facilitate the students and staff's optimal physical, mental, emotional and social growth and development.
- Identify problems and disabilities and provide such services as case finding, health education, referring, and care in order to help prevent serious health problems and manage current chronic conditions.
- Principles and practices underlying professional nursing.
- Principles and practices underlying the special field of school health.
- Current trends in nursing and of literature in the fields of school health.
- Organization and administration of other cooperating agencies.
- State and local laws relating to health and social issues.
- Participate cooperatively in a program of school health nursing.
- Exercise professional judgment in making decisions.
